- The distance between Renk, Sudan and Bizerte, Tunisia is approximately 3,645 km or 2,265 mi.
- To reach Renk in this distance one would set out from Bizerte bearing 135.1°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Renk bearing 145° or SE .
- Renk has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Bizerte has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Renk is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ome whereas Bizerte is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 9.9 °C (17.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.2 °C (13°F) less in Renk.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 207.3 mm (8.2 in) less which is equivalent to 207.3 l/m² (5.09 US gal/ft²) or 2,073,000 l/ha (221,617 US gal/ac) less. About 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.3° higher in Renk than in Bizerte.
- Relative humidity levels are 16.7%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.6°C (6.5°F) higher.
